若您作为华为云国际站的代理商,在尝试连接到MySQL数据库时遇到超时问题,可能是由于一些常见的网络配置或设置问题导致。以下是一些基本的检查步骤和解决方案,可以帮助您排查并可能解决这一问题:
-
检查数据库连接参数:
- 确保您的数据库地址、端口、用户名和密码等连接信息正确无误。
- 检查数据库的监听端口,默认MySQL端口是3306,确认没有填写错误。
-
检查网络设置:
-
确认您的服务器和数据库间的网络连接是畅通的。使用工具如
ping
或telnet
尝试连接数据库服务器,例如:telnet your-database-host 3306
- 如果是远程访问,确保数据库服务器的防火墙规则中允许来自您服务器IP的访问请求。
-
-
数据库连接超时设置:
- 如果在连接时出现超时,可以调整客户端和服务器端的超时设置。例如,在MySQL客户端可以设置连接超时变量。
- 检查
wait_timeout
和interactive_timeout
这两个MySQL服务器系统变量。
-
查看服务器负载:
- 高服务器负载也可能导致响应慢或超时。检查服务器的CPU和内存使用率,确保服务器不是过载状态。
-
使用VPN或直接连接网络:
- 如果您通过互联网访问数据库,网络延迟和不稳定可能是导致超时的原因。尝试使用VPN或直接连接(如专线)来改善网络质量。
-
咨询华为云技术支持:
- 如果以上步骤没有解决问题,可能需要咨询华为云的技术支持。提供详细的问题描述和已尝试的解决步骤,以便他们能更快地帮助您。
-
查看华为云文档和社区:
- 华为云提供了丰富的文档和社区资源,其中可能包含遇到的问题的解决方案或优化建议。
超时问题可能是由多种因素引起的,逐一排查是解决问题的有效途径。希望以上建议能够帮助到您!
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/177315.html